UEFA Champions League: Iheanacho in, Toure out

By Daily Sports on September 3, 2016

 

 Manchester City have announced their squad for the Champions League knockout stages, with Kelechi Iheanacho included in the squad.
The 19-year-old has been in good form for the Citizen this season though has played majorly as a substitute.
He joins Argentine forward Sergio Aguero and Nolito in Pep Guardiola’s three-man attack.
Meanwhile, Cote d’Ivoire’s skipper, Yaya Toure has been left out of the squad, a further indication he remains out of favour at the Etihad Stadium.
Having breezed aside Steaua Bucharest in the play-off, Manchester City will face Barcelona, Borussia Monchengladbach and Celtic in Group C when the group phase begins.
